Absolute cowitness - Optic is mounted at the same height as the iron sights or about 2.6 above center of the bore. With an absolute co-witness sight, the iron sights are fully aligned with the red dot and are fully visible when viewed through the optics viewing window. This is known as co-witnessing, or the ability to see a set of iron sights through your red dot optic. Many optics use standard heights and risers meant to interface with the "mil-spec" A2 front and rear sight height over bore.
